Output 50fdfd6521201b92ad93d395b844cc57859f605a645e90aa1d989d56c15d992c:1

value
21189582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4de3aeae51ff412fbf672a9a2c98eb75812eae9f OP_EQUALVERIFY OP_CHECKSIG
address
186qnREQUX9kC5Yzmh5jAnxYgUDcpnh2WW
transaction
50fdfd6521201b92ad93d395b844cc57859f605a645e90aa1d989d56c15d992c
spent
true